Quick note for the sync: if Gridloom's puzzle-admin account gets locked again, don't just reset it in the console. Run the recovery script on the clue-gen box, confirm the nightly grid export still works, then re-enable publishing. The script will prompt once, and you'll want the recovery passphrase that follows here.

recovery phrase for tafop-fawep: zorwyn-ulaox

Briefing — Thornvale Plant Capacity Decision

For the incoming director: leadership must decide this quarter whether to add a third shift at the Thornvale plant or contract overflow to the Merrow facility. Demand modeling supports the third shift if order volume holds; the risk is a six-month hiring lag. Cost comparisons are attached. The board's preliminary direction appears in the confidential note below.

management briefing: Only 7 of the 120 pilot accounts renewed Ralael, so a churn review is set for January 1.

CHANGELOG — Pellbrook Reports v3.9

Default timezone handling in report exports has changed. Previously, exports assumed the server's local zone, which produced inconsistent timestamps across the Varnholm and Quistad clusters. Exports now default to UTC, with per-tenant overrides honored if set. Please review downstream jobs before Thursday. The new default export configuration is below.

settings of fafop-tadug:
RALIR_PIN=7786
RALIR_TENANT=oliion
RALIR_METRICS_HOST=metrics.ralir.halixsys.internal
RALIR_SEAL=seal_1b9f28d0
RALIR_STANDBY_TEAM=quenys

Ticket: Catalog cache invalidation broken on staging-west. The Pricklefig catalog service isn't purging stale entries because its env file was copied from the sandbox template. Purge calls to the Wrenbus cache layer fail auth silently. Fix: regenerate staging-west's `catalog.env` from the checklist, then append the purge credential line:

vault entry, hahaf-tahop: VAULT_KEY3=84f